Literary Hit Parade: 1970s

Select a Decade

1970

Nobel Prize for Literature

Aleksandr (Alexander) I. Solzhenitsyn, (1918- ) Russian

Pulitzer Prizes

Fiction Collected Stories, Jean Stafford
Poetry Untitled Subjects, Richard Howard
Drama No Place To Be Somebody, Charles Gordone

National Book Award

Arts and Letters An Unfinished Woman: A Memoir, Lillian Hellman
Children's Books A Day of Pleasure: Stories of a Boy Growing up in Warsaw, Isaac Bashevis Singer
Fiction Them, Joyce Carol Oates
History and Biography Huey Long, T. Harry Williams
Philosophy and Religion Gandhi's Truth: On the Origins of Militant Nonviolence, Erik H. Erikson
Poetry The Complete Poems, Elizabeth Bishop
Translation Celine's Castle to Castle, Ralph Manheim

The Governor General's Literary Award (Fiction)

The New Ancestors, Dave Godfrey

Best Sellers

Fiction 1. Love Story, Erich Segal 2. The French Lieutenant's Woman, John Fowles 3. Islands in the Stream, Ernest Hemingway 4. The Crystal Cave, Mary Stewart 9. Travels with My Aunt, Graham Greene 10. Rich Man, Poor Man, Irwin Shaw
Nonfiction 1. Everything You Wanted to Know about Sex but Were Afraid to Ask, David Reuben, M. D. 2. The New English Bible 3. The Sensuous Woman, "J" 6. Ball Four, Jim Bouton 10. Caught in the Quiet, Rod McKuen

1971

Nobel Prize for Literature

Pablo Neruda, (1904-1973) Chilean

Bollingen Prize in Poetry

Richard Wilbur & Mona Van Duyn

Pulitzer Prizes

Fiction No Award Given
Poetry The Carrier of Ladders, William S. Merwin
Drama The Effect of Gamma Rays on Man-in-the-Moon Marigolds, Paul Zindel

National Book Award

Arts and Letters Cocteau: A Biography, Francis Steegmuller
Children's Books The Marvelous Misadventures of Sebastian, Lloyd Alexander
Fiction Mr. Sammler's Planet, Saul Bellow
History and Biography Roosevelt: The Soldier of Freedom, James MacGregor Burns
Poetry To See, To Take, Mona Van Duyn
The Sciences Science in the British Colonies of America, Raymond Phineas Sterns
Translation Brecht's Saint Joan of the Stockyards, Frank Jones; Yasunari Kawabata's The Sound of the Mountain, Edward G. Seidensticker

The Governor General's Literary Award (Fiction)

St. Urbain's Horseman, Mordecai Richler

Best Sellers

Fiction 1. Wheels, Arthur Hailey 2. The Exorcist, William P. Blatty 4. The Day of the Jackel, Frederick Forsyth 7. The Winds of War, Herman Wouk 9. The Other, Thomas Tryon 10. Rabbit Redux, John Updike
Nonfiction 1. The Sensuous Man, "M" 2. Bury My Heart at Wounded Knee, Dee Brown 4. I'm O.K., You're O.K, Thomas Harris 6. Inside the Third Reich, Albert Speer 9. Honor Thy Father, Gay Talese 10. Fields of Wonder, Rod McKuen

1972

Nobel Prize for Literature

Heinrich Boll, (1917-1985) German

Appointed English Poet Laureate

Sir John Betjeman

Pulitzer Prizes

Fiction Angle of Repose, Wallace Stegner
Poetry Collected Poems, James Wright
Drama No Award Given

National Book Award

Arts and Letters The Classical Style: Haydn, Mozart, Beethoven, Charles Rosen
Biography Eleanor and Franklin: The Story of Their Relationship, Based on Eleanor Roosevelt's Private Papers, Joseph P. Lash
Children's Books The Slightly Irregular Fire Engine or the Hithering Thithering Djinn, Donald Barthelme
Contemporary Affairs The Last Whole Earth Catalogue, Stewart Brand, ed.
Fiction The Complete Stories of Flannery O'Connor, Flannery O'Connor
History Ordeal of the Union, Vols. VII & VIII: The Organized War, 1863-1864 and The Organized War to Victory, Allan Nevins
Philosophy & Religion Righteous Empire: The Protestant Experience in America, Martin Marty
Poetry Selected Poems, Frank O'Hara-The Collected Poems of Frank O'Hara, Howard Moss
The Sciences The Blue Whale, George L. Small
Translation Jacques Monod's Chance and Necessity, Austryn Wainhouse

The Governor General's Literary Award (Fiction)

The Manticore, Robertson Davies

Best Sellers

Fiction 1. Jonathan Livingston Seagull, Richard Roth 2. August, 1914, Alexander Solzhenitsyn 5. The Word, Irving Wallace 6. The Winds of War, Herman Wouk 9. My Name Is Asher Lev, Chaim Potok 10. Semi-Tough, Dan Jenkins
Nonfiction 1. The Living Bible, Kenneth Taylor 2. I'm O.K., You're O.K, Thomas Harris 4. Harry S. Truman, Margaret Truman 5. Dr. Atkin's Diet Revolution, Robert C. Atkins 7. The Peter Prescription, Laurence J. Peter

1973

Nobel Prize for Literature

Patrick White, (1912-1990) Australian

Bollingen Prize in Poetry

James Merrill

Pulitzer Prizes

Fiction The Optimist's Daughter, Eudora Welty
Poetry Up Country, Maxine Winokur Kumin
Drama That Championship Season, Jason Miller

National Book Award

Arts and Letters Diderot, Arthur M. Wilson
Biography George Washington, Vol. IV: Anguish and Farewell, 1793-1799, James Thomas Flexner
Children's Books The Farthest Shore, Ursula K. LeGuin
Contemporary Affairs Fire in the Lake: The Vietnamese and the Americans in Vietnam, Frances Fitzgerald
Fiction Augustus, John Barth; Chimera, John Williams
History The Children of Pride Isaiah Trunk-Judenrat, Robert Manson Myers
Philosophy and Religion A Religious History of the American People, S. E. Ahlstrom
Poetry Collected Poems, 1951-1971, A. R. Ammons
The Sciences The Serengeti Lion: A Study of Predator-Prey Relations, George B. Schaller
Translation The Aeneid of Virgil, Allen Mandelbaum

The Governor General's Literary Award (Fiction)

The Temptations of Big Bear, Rudy Wiebe

The Whitbread Prize (Fiction, Grand Prize)

The Chip Chip Gatherers, Shiva Naipaul

Best Sellers

Fiction 1. Jonathan Livingston Seagull, Richard Roth 2. Once Is Not Enough, Jacqueline Susann 3. Breakfast of Champions, Kurt Vonnegut 5. Burr, Gore Vidal 10. The Honorary Consul, Graham Greene
Nonfiction 1. The Living Bible, Kenneth Taylor 2. Dr. Atkins' Diet Revolution, Robert C. Atkins 4. The Joy of Sex, Alex Comfort 7. The Art of Walt Disney, Christopher Finch 9. Alistair Cooke's America, Alistair Cooke 10. Sybil, Flora R. Schreiber

1974

Nobel Prize for Literature

Eyvind Johnson (1900-1976), Harry Edmund Martinson (1904-1978), Swedish

Pulitzer Prizes

Fiction No Award Given
Poetry The Dolphin, Robert Lowell
Drama No Award Given

National Book Award

Arts and Letters Deeper into the Movies, Pauline Kael
Biography Macaulay: The Shaping of the Historian (also won History Award), John Clive
Children's Books The Court of the Stone Children, Eleanor Cameron
Contemporary Affairs The Briar Patch, Murray Kempton
Fiction Gravity's Rainbow, Thomas Pynchon; A Crown of Feathers and Other Stories, Isaac Bashevis Singer
Philosophy and Religion Edmund Husserl: Philosopher of Infinite Tasks, Maurice Natanson
Poetry The Fall of America: Poems of These States, Allen Ginsberg; Driving into the Wreck: Poems 1971-1972, Adrienne Rich
The Sciences Life: The Unfinished Experiment, S. E. Luria
Translation The Confessions of Lady Nijo, Karen Brazell; Octavio Paz's Alternating Current, Helen R. Lane; Paul Valery's Monsieur Teste, Jackson Matthews

The Governor General's Literary Award (Fiction)

The Diviners, Margaret Laurence

The Whitbread Prize (Fiction, Grand Prize)

The Sacred and Profane Love Machine, Iris Murdoch

Best Sellers

Fiction 1. Centennial, James A. Michener 2. Watership Down, Richard Adams 3. Jaws, Peter Benchley 4. Tinker, Tailor, Soldier, Spy, John Le Carre 5. Something Happened, Joseph Heller 6. The Dogs of War, Frederick Forsyth 8. I Heard the Owl Call My Name, Margaret Craven 9. The Seven-Per-Cent Solution, Nicholas Meyer
Nonfiction 1. The Total Woman, Marabel Morgan 2. All the President's Men, Carl Bernstein & Bob Woodward 3. Plain Speaking: An Oral Biography of Harry S. Truman, Merle Miller 8. All Things Bright and Beautiful, James Herriot

1975

Nobel Prize for Literature

Eugenio Montale, (1896-1981) Italian

Bollingen Prize in Poetry

Archie Randolph (A. R.) Ammons

Pulitzer Prizes

Fiction The Killer Angels, Michael Shaara
Poetry Turtle Island, Gary Snyder
Drama Seascape, Edward Albee

National Book Award

Arts and Letters Marcel Proust, Roger Shattuck; The Lives of a Cell: Notes on a Biology Watcher (also won Science Award), Lewis Thomas
Biography The Life of Emily Dickinson, Richard B. Sewall
Children's Books M. C. Higgins the Great, Virginia Hamilton
Contemporary Affairs All God's Dangers: The Life of Nate Shaw, Theodore Rosengarten
Fiction Dog Soldiers, Robert Stone; The Hair of Harold Roux, Thomas Williams
History The Ordeal of Thomas Hutchinson, Bernard Bailyn
Philosophy and Religion Anarchy, State, and Utopia, Robert Nozick
Poetry Presentation Piece, Marilyn Hacker
The Sciences Interpretation of Schizophrenia, Silvano Arieti
Translation Miguel D. Unamuno's The Agony of Christianity and Essays on Faith, Anthony Kerrigan

The Governor General's Literary Award (Fiction)

The Great Victorian Collection, Brian Moore

The Whitbread Prize (Fiction, Grand Prize)

Docherty, William McIlvanney

Best Sellers

Fiction 1. Ragtime, E. L. Doctorow 2. The Moneychangers, Arthur Hailey 4. Looking for Mister Goodbar, Judith Rossner 5. The Choirboys, Joseph Wambaugh 8. The Great Train Robbery, Michael Crichton 9. Shogun, James Clavell 10. Humboldt's Gift, Saul Bellow
Nonfiction 1. Angels: God's Secret Agents, Billy Graham 2. Winning Through Intimidation, Robert Ringer 4. The Ascent of Man, Jacob Bronowski 9. Bring on the Empty Horses, David Niven 10. Breach of Faith: The Fall of Richard Nixon, Theodore H. White

1976

Nobel Prize for Literature

Saul Bellow, (1915- ) American

Pulitzer Prizes

Fiction Humboldt's Gift, Saul Bellow
Poetry Self-Portrait in a Convex Mirror, John Ashbery
Drama A Chorus Line, Michael Bennett, James Kirkwood, Nicholas Dante, Marvin Hamlisch, Edward Kleban

National Book Award

Arts and Letters The Great War and Modern Memory, Paul Fussell
Children's Books Bert Breen's Barn, Walter D. Edmonds
Contemporary Affairs Passage to Ararat, Michael J. Arlen
Fiction Jr, William Gaddis
History & Biography The Problem of Slavery in the Age of Revolution, 1770-1823, David Brion Davis
Poetry Self-Portrait in a Convex Mirror, John Ashbery

The Governor General's Literary Award (Fiction)

Bear, Marian Engel

The Whitbread Prize (Fiction, Grand Prize)

The Children of Dynmouth, William Trevor

Best Sellers

Hardcover Fiction 1. Trinity, Leon Uris 2. Sleeping Murder, Agatha Christie 5. The Deep, Peter Benchley
Hardcover Nonfiction 1. The Final Days, Bob Woodward & Carl Bernstein 2. Roots, Alex Haley 4. Passages: The Predictable Crises of Adult Life, Gail Sheehy 5. Born Again, Charles W. Colson

1977

Nobel Prize for Literature

Vicente Aleixandre, (1898-1984) Spanish

Bollingen Prize in Poetry

David Ignatow

Pulitzer Prizes

Fiction No Award Given
Poetry Divine Comedies, James Merrill
Drama The Shadow Box, Michael Cristofer

National Book Award

Biography and Autobiography Norman Thomas: The Last Idealist, W. A. Swanberg
Children's Books The Master Puppeteer, Katherine Paterson
Contemporary Thought The Uses of Enchantment: The Meaning and Importance of Fairy Tales, Bruno Bettelheim
Fiction The Spectator Bird, Wallace Stegner
History World of Our Fathers, Irving Howe
Poetry Collected Poems, 1930-1976, Richard Eberhart
Translation Master Tung's Western Chamber Romance, Li-Li Ch'en

The Governor General's Literary Award (Fiction)

The Wars, Timothy Findley

The Whitbread Prize (Fiction, Grand Prize)

Injury Time, Beryl Bainbridge

Best Sellers

Fiction 1. The Silmarillion, J. R. R. Tolkien, ed. Christopher Tolkien 2. The Thorn Birds, Colleen McCullough
Nonfiction 1. Roots, Alex Haley 2. Looking Out for #1, Robert Ringer

1978

Nobel Prize for Literature

Isaac Bashevis Singer, (1904-1991) American (born in Poland)

Pulitzer Prizes

Fiction Elbow Room, James Alan McPherson
Poetry Collected Poems, Howard Nemerov
Drama The Gin Game, Donald L. Coburn

National Book Award

Biography and Autobiography Samuel Johnson, W. Jackson Bate
Children's Literature The View from the Oak, Judith Kohl and Herbert Kohl
Contemporary Thought Winners & Losers, Gloria Emerson
Fiction Blood Ties, Mary Lee Settle
History The Path Between the Seas: The Creation of the Panama Canal 1870-1914, David McCullough
Poetry The Collected Poems of Howard Nemerov, Howard Nemerov
Translation Uwe George's In the Deserts of This Earth, Richard Winston & Clara Winston

The Governor General's Literary Award (Fiction)

Who Do You Think You Are?, Alice Munro

The Whitbread Prize (Fiction, Grand Prize)

Picture Palace, Paul Theroux

Best Sellers

Fiction 1. Chesapeake, James A. Michener 2. War and Remembrance, Herman Wouk Nonfiction 1. If Life Is a Bowl of Cherries-What Am I Doing in the Pits?, Erma Bombeck 2. Gnomes, Wil Huygen with illustrations by Rien Pootvliet
Mass Market Paperback 1. My Mother/My Self, Nancy Friday 2. The Women's Room, Marilyn French

1979

Nobel Prize for Literature

Odysseus Elytis, (1911- ) Greek

Bollingen Prize in Poetry

W. S. Merwin

Pulitzer Prizes

Fiction The Stories of John Cheever, John Cheever
Poetry Now and Then: Poems 1976-1978, Robert Penn Warren
Drama Buried Child, Sam Shepard

National Book Award

Biography and Autobiography Robert Kennedy and His Times, Arthur Schlesinger, Jr.
Children's Literature The Great Gilly Hopkins, Katherine Paterson
Contemporary Thought The Snow Leopard, Peter Matthiessen
Fiction Going after Cacciato, Tim O'Brien
History Intellectual Life in the Colonial South, 1585-1763, Richard Beale Davis
Poetry Mirabell: Book of Numbers, James Merrill
Translation Cesar Vallejo's The Complete Posthumous Poetry, Clayton Eshleman & Jose Rubin Barcia

The Governor General's Literary Award (Fiction)

The Resurrection of Joseph Bourne, Jack Hodgins

The Whitbread Prize (Fiction, Grand Prize)

The Old Jest, Josephine Johnston

Best Sellers

Fiction 1. The Matarese Circle, Robert Ludlum 2. Sophie's Choice, William Styron
Nonfiction 1. Aunt Erma's Cope Book, Erma Bombeck 2. The Complete Scarsdale Diet, Herman Tarnower, M.D., & Samm Sinclair Baker
Mass Market Paperback 1. The Simple Solution to Rubbik's Cube, James G. Nourse 2. The Cardinal Sins, Andrew M. Greeley
